Now, helmet that shows driving directions

   Image
A new Android-powered, Bluetooth-linked motorcycle helmet features a display that appears in front of our right cheek.

The headgear, called Skully Helmet, is capable of showing driving directions, the weather and other basic interface elements, Discovery News reported. 

The Redwood City, California, startup's helmet can also show the view behind you, which is captured by a 180-degree camera that has been placed at the back.
